Mark Stanton Posted September 24, 2007 Share Posted September 24, 2007 For all WSCC members: Saturday 27 October 2007 - Bruntingthorpe WSC Track Day Cost is £125 for the whole day, this includes all marshalling and signing in. We have one instructor available on the day to advise people on the driving (this must be limited to a number of laps each) If we get the numbers this will be a Westfield only event. Nearer the time we may offer places outside of Westfield if we need to fill spaces. Extras £25 for additional drivers in the same vehicle £5 for passengers £150 for a personal instructor for the day Please note that there is a 98db limit Westfield Sportscars Limited and some of its newly appointed dealers will be present We will be testing the new Race Car for 2008 Further testing and hot laps on the XTR4 having undergone further development 2000s will also be running hot laps Quote Link to comment Share on other sites More sharing options...
